That just reminded me of a vaguely related joke.

 

It's 1944, and a company of Gurkhas is being briefed by an Intelligence major on a hit and run mission they've to carry out.

 

".....You'll be flying in from the South, and should reach the destination at precisely 05:00 hours. In order to maintain the element of surprise, you'll be jumping from 1000 feet. Any questions?"

 

The Gurkha captain turned, explained this to those Gurkhas who were having difficulty with the English, then turned back to the major.

 

"I'm sorry, Sir, but they won't do it."

"What do you mean, 'won't do it'? I thought Gurkhas were supposed to be tough. What's the problem?"

 

The captain turned and talked with the Gurkhas again, then turned back to the major.

 

"Well, Sir, it' just that they're not happy with jumping at that height. They're brave enough, all right, but they'll only do it if they can jump at 50 feet."

"50 feet! That's impossible! The parachutes would never open in time."

"Oh, that's all right, then, Sir. If they're being given parachutes, then 1000 feet'll be fine."
